Settle into Basecamp Masai Mara
Basecamp Masai Mara is a pioneering eco safari camp set on a lush peninsula along the Talek River, right on the border of the Masai Mara National Reserve. Its 17 river-view tents are tucked beneath thatched roofs among mature shade trees, each recently refurbished with a plush bed, modern en-suite bathroom and a private terrace overlooking the river and savannah. Run in close partnership with the neighbouring Maasai community, the camp offers an unusually authentic cultural experience alongside classic game viewing, and is home to the Enjoolata education centre, an organic garden and the Basecamp Maasai Brand handicraft workshop.
